Mr Doug Chester
High Commissioner to Singapore
from October 23, 2008
Biography
Prior to his appointment as High Commissioner to Singapore, Mr Chester was a Deputy Secretary in the Department of Foreign Affairs and Trade and was concurrently Australia’s Ambassador for APEC during 2005. He has served overseas as High Commissioner in Brunei from 1999 to 2000 and Counsellor in Washington from 1994 to 1996. In Canberra, Mr Chester was First Assistant Secretary, Corporate Management Division from 2001 to 2003 and Assistant Secretary, Staffing Branch from 1997 to 1999.
As Deputy Secretary he has had responsibility for Australia’s bilateral relations with South East Asia, South Asia, Americas, Europe, as well as responsibility for corporate, security, information technology and property management and the Australian Passports Office.
Mr Chester was educated at the Australian National University and was awarded a Bachelor of Science degree (with Honours). He is married to Lyn and has one son and one daughter.
